Released in 2007, Soo is an action, thriller, drama and adventure film directed by Yoichi Sai, running about 122 minutes. “Revenge for a twisted fate.” — that tagline sets the tone.

What it’s about. Tae-soo tries to steal from a gang. The gang catches Tae-Soo's brother, Tae-Jin, instead. The incident causes the brothers to separate. Tae-Soo becomes a mob fixer and an assassin. Tae-Jin becomes a police detective. When a call brings the brothers together, they get ready for brotherly bonding, but Tae-Jin gets killed. Tae-Soo decides to get revenge on his brother's killer.

Who’s in it. Soo stars Ji Jin-hee as Tae-soo, Oh Man-seok as Jeom Park-yi, Kang Sung-yeon as Mi-na and Lee Ki-young as Nam Dal-gu, among others.
